What is Matter?01:13

What is Matter?

103.9K
The substance of the universe—from a grain of sand to a star—is called matter. Scientists define matter as anything that occupies space and has mass. An object’s mass and its weight are related concepts, but not quite the same. An object’s mass is the amount of matter contained in the object and is the same whether that object is on Earth or in the zero-gravity environment of outer space. States of Matter01:20

States of Matter

2.9K
Solids, liquids, and gases are the three states of matter commonly found on Earth. A solid is rigid and possesses a definite shape. A liquid flows and takes the shape of its container, except it forms a flat or slightly curved upper surface when acted upon by gravity. Both liquid and solid samples have volumes nearly independent of pressure. A gas takes both the shape and volume of its container.

Referential Choices in a Collaborative Storytelling Task: Discourse Stages and Referential Complexity Matter.

Marion Fossard1, Amélie M Achim2,3, Lucie Rousier-Vercruyssen1

  • 1Faculté des lettres et sciences humaines, Institut des Sciences du Langage et de la Communication, Université de Neuchâtel, Neuchâtel, Switzerland.

Frontiers in Psychology
|March 9, 2018
PubMed
Summary

Speakers flexibly adjust referential expressions for characters in narratives. Story complexity, like character number and gender ambiguity, influences choices at different discourse stages, impacting reference markers and content.

Area of Science:

  • Linguistics
  • Psycholinguistics
  • Cognitive Science

Background:

  • Referent accessibility in narrative discourse is dynamic, not static.
  • Speakers adapt referential expressions based on character prominence and discourse context.
  • Understanding these adjustments is key to comprehending natural language production.

Purpose of the Study:

  • To investigate how speakers modify referential choices in a collaborative storytelling task.
  • To examine the impact of discourse stages (introduction, maintaining, shift) on referential strategies.
  • To assess the influence of referential complexity (number of characters, gender ambiguity) on these choices.

Main Methods:

  • Utilized a novel collaborative storytelling in sequence task.
  • Manipulated referential complexity by varying character number (1 vs. 2) and gender ambiguity (same vs. different).
  • Coded data for reference marker types and reference content (information specificity).

Main Results:

  • Confirmed expected effects of discourse stages on reference markers (indefinite, pronouns, definite).
  • Found that character number influenced pronoun and definite marker use during the maintaining stage.
  • Observed that gender ambiguity affected reference content specificity during the shift stage.

Conclusions:

  • Speaker referential behavior is flexible, adapting to both discourse stage and referential complexity.
  • Reference content, often overlooked, plays a significant role in nuanced referential marking.
  • Findings contribute to models of language production and the dynamic nature of reference in discourse.
